Description
Yokai are a class of supernatural monsters in Japanese folklore. In the Edo period (1603-1868), many artists, such as Hokusai Katsushika or Kuniyoshi Utagawa, created their works of featuring Yokai inspired by folklore or their own ideas. Yokai have attracted the artists and have been a common theme in art works until these days because of their unique forms and their mysterious behaviors.
In this book, you will find around sixty works from the Miyoshi Mononoke Museum, the only museum in the world specializing in Japanese creatures. These works, in very high resolution, are also accompanied by explanations to learn more and more about this fascinating universe.
